如何通过高效升级系统实现精准优化,提升整体性能?
- 内容介绍
- 文章标签
- 相关推荐
系统就像一座城市的基石,若不及时翻新、加固,终将被时代的洪流冲刷。高效升级系统不仅是技术人员的职责, 更是每一个热爱生活、渴望用技术守护美好的人应尽的使命嗯。本文将从“为何升级”“怎样准备”“精准优化”三个维度,带你走进一场温暖而充满力量的系统进化之旅。
一、 升级的意义:让系统焕发新生
系统升级往往被误解为“麻烦”,但它实则是一场对平安、兼容性、性能的全方位体检。每一次补丁的推送, 换句话说... 都像是给城市添置了新的消防栓;每一次内核的迭代,都像是给道路铺上了更平滑的新沥青。
- 平安防线更坚固:旧版漏洞如同潜伏在暗巷的野猫, 一旦被攻击者捕获,后果不堪设想。
- 硬件资源利用率提升:新驱动会让老旧显卡重新焕发光彩,让CPU在低频时也能保持流畅。
- 功能特性抢先体验:AI 加速库、 容器化工具等前沿技术,都需要底层支撑才能顺利落地。
栓Q! 所以 当我们说“升级”,其实是在为自己的工作环境、家庭网络甚至是孩子们未来使用的学习平台埋下健康的种子。
二、 升级前的准备工作:细致入微才是王道
1. 数据备份——守护记忆的灯塔
薅羊毛。 无论是项目代码还是家庭相册,都值得我们用双重备份来守护。可以采用本地硬盘 + 云端同步的方式, 比方说使用 rsync 将关键目录复制到外接 SSD,一边把压缩包上传至私有云。
2. 硬件检查——别让“老骨头”拖慢脚步
运行以下命令快速查看磁盘健康:
# smartctl -a /dev/sda | grep -i "reallocated"
若出现大量重映射扇区, 请提前更换硬盘,以免在升级途中出现意外中断。
3. 网络与空间预留——给下载留足跑道
系统镜像往往体积不小, 建议确保至少有 20GB 的空余空间;一边,用有线网络或高速 Wi‑Fi 替代移动数据,以免因网络抖动导致下载校验失败。
三、 高效升级步骤:把握节奏,让过程顺畅如流水
- 锁定第三方源:暂时禁用 PPA 与自建仓库,避免因依赖冲突导致半途而废。
# sudo add-apt-repository -r ppa:xxx/yyy - 更新软件列表:
# sudo apt update && sudo apt upgrade -y - 施行发行版升级:
# sudo do-release-upgrade -d - 检查关键服务:重启后用
# systemctl status nginx等命令确认核心服务是否正常启动。 - 逐步恢复第三方源:逐个启用并测试,确保每个源都能顺利拉取对应的软件包。
温馨提醒:如果你正值孩子放学时间或家里有重要会议, 请尽量避开高峰期进行这些操作,让系统安静地完成自我蜕变,而不会打扰到温暖的小屋氛围,放心去做...。
四、 精准优化技巧:让每一滴资源都发挥最大价值
a) 调整内核参数——细致调教提升响应速度
编辑 /etc/sysctl.conf加入以下配置, 闹笑话。 可让网络吞吐量提升约 15%:
# 增大 TCP 缓冲区
net.core.rmem_max = 26214400
net.core.wmem_max = 26214400
# 启用 BBR 拥塞控制
net.ipv4.tcp_congestion_control = bbr
# 减少 SYN 重传间隔
net.ipv4.tcp_syncookies = 1
记得施行 # sysctl -p 生效,并且在服务器负载较高时观察是否出现异常,不忍直视。。
b) 服务裁剪——只保留必要组件, 让系统轻装上阵
LAMP 堆栈如果只用于内部开发,可以关闭邮件服务(# systemctl disable postfix.service)和 Bluetooth(# systemctl mask bluetooth.service)。这样既节约内存,也降低攻击面。
c) 使用容器化部署——统一环境、 减少冲突
Docker 与 Podman 能帮助我们把应用封装成独立镜像,在不同机器之间迁移时几乎零配置。 我们都经历过... 配合 Kubernetes MiniKube 即可在本地模拟生产环境,从而提前发现潜在瓶颈。
五、 真实案例:从慢如龟爬到飞一般快
A 公司原有一套基于 Ubuntu 16.04 的业务平台,每天高峰期 CPU 使用率常常冲到 95%。通过以下三步实现了显著提速:,谨记...
- A1)内核升级至 5.15 LTS:Ping 延迟从 120ms 降至 45ms;网络吞吐提升约 30%。
- A2)启用 BBR 拥塞控制 + 调整 net.core 参数:I/O 峰值下降了近 20%。
- A3)迁移关键服务到容器并使用 cgroup 限制资源:CPU 占用降至 55%,而业务响应时间从原来的 8 秒缩短至不到 2 秒!
稳了! 这背后 是团队对细节的不懈追求,也是对“多子多福、多树多荫”理念的一种技术实践——把每一次优化都看作是为未来播下的一颗希望种子。
六、 常见问题与回滚指南:稳妥应对意外情况
| 问题类型 | 解决方案要点 |
|---|---|
| 升级后无法启动图形界面 | - 检查显卡驱动版本(# ubuntu-drivers devices)
- 若仍未解决,可进入恢复模式重新安装 xorg-xserver-core |
| 软件依赖冲突 | - 使用 # apt-get install -f 修复
- 如仍报错,可手动降级冲突包或使用 Snap/Flatpak 替代 |
| 数据丢失风险 | - 确认已有完整快照
- 如需回滚,施行 # lvconvert --merge /dev/vg0/snap_root |
| 内核不兼容硬件 | - 在 GRUB 中选择旧内核启动 - 更新 BIOS/UEFI 固件后再尝试新内核 |
| 网络下载中断 | - 切换至镜像站点或使用 aria2 多线程下载 - 检查防火墙规则是否误拦截端口 |
| 以上仅为常见情形,请结合实际环境灵活处理。 | |
七、 精选工具对比表 —— 为你的系统保驾护航
| 工具名称 | 主要功能亮点 | 适用场景)免费版/付费版 用户评分 | |||
|---|---|---|---|---|---|
| NetSpeed Pro+ | 实时网速监控+AI预测流量峰值+跨平台插件支持 | 企业级数据中心 | 个人高级用户 | 免费 / ¥199/年 | 4.7 | |
| SysGuard Light | 轻量级进程监控+可视化仪表盘+告警邮件 | 个人电脑 | 小型办公室 | 完全免费 | 4.4 | |
| KernelTune X | 自动调参脚本+机器学习模型推荐最佳sysctl 参数 ) . . . . . . , , , , , , , , , , 。 | 此行展示噪声式文字, 以增加阅读趣味性,但不影响整体排版结构... | |||
| DockerMate Enterprise | 企业级容器编排+平安审计+资源配额管理 | 中大型集群 | DevOps 团队 | ¥3999/年 起 | 4.8 | |
| BackupWizard Pro | 增量备份+云同步+恢复点管理 | 全平台通用 | 企业备份中心 | / 免费试用 → ¥299/年 | 4.6 | |
八、让技术成为传递爱与希望的桥梁
当我们敲下 “sudo reboot” 那一刻,其实也是一次对未来的承诺。通过细致准备、 高效施行以及精准调优,我们不仅让服务器跑得更快、更稳,也为身边的人创造了更平安、更舒适的数字生活环境。想象一下 当孩子们在家里畅玩教育游戏时背后那台默默工作的机器正以最优状态提供流畅体验,这就是技术带来的温柔力量。
所以 请不要把系统升级当成负担,而是一场充满仪式感的成长仪式;请把每一次性能调优视作为社区贡献的一块砖瓦,让整个生态更加繁荣。当我们一起种下更多树木, 为地球添绿;当我们一起养育更多孩子,为社会注入活力,这些看似遥远的大目标,都可以从今天这台机器的小小升级开始,实现一步步向前迈进。愿你我的代码永远清晰如泉水,愿我们的系统永远稳健如山岳,一起迎接更加光明且充满爱的明天,累并充实着。!
系统就像一座城市的基石,若不及时翻新、加固,终将被时代的洪流冲刷。高效升级系统不仅是技术人员的职责, 更是每一个热爱生活、渴望用技术守护美好的人应尽的使命嗯。本文将从“为何升级”“怎样准备”“精准优化”三个维度,带你走进一场温暖而充满力量的系统进化之旅。
一、 升级的意义:让系统焕发新生
系统升级往往被误解为“麻烦”,但它实则是一场对平安、兼容性、性能的全方位体检。每一次补丁的推送, 换句话说... 都像是给城市添置了新的消防栓;每一次内核的迭代,都像是给道路铺上了更平滑的新沥青。
- 平安防线更坚固:旧版漏洞如同潜伏在暗巷的野猫, 一旦被攻击者捕获,后果不堪设想。
- 硬件资源利用率提升:新驱动会让老旧显卡重新焕发光彩,让CPU在低频时也能保持流畅。
- 功能特性抢先体验:AI 加速库、 容器化工具等前沿技术,都需要底层支撑才能顺利落地。
栓Q! 所以 当我们说“升级”,其实是在为自己的工作环境、家庭网络甚至是孩子们未来使用的学习平台埋下健康的种子。
二、 升级前的准备工作:细致入微才是王道
1. 数据备份——守护记忆的灯塔
薅羊毛。 无论是项目代码还是家庭相册,都值得我们用双重备份来守护。可以采用本地硬盘 + 云端同步的方式, 比方说使用 rsync 将关键目录复制到外接 SSD,一边把压缩包上传至私有云。
2. 硬件检查——别让“老骨头”拖慢脚步
运行以下命令快速查看磁盘健康:
# smartctl -a /dev/sda | grep -i "reallocated"
若出现大量重映射扇区, 请提前更换硬盘,以免在升级途中出现意外中断。
3. 网络与空间预留——给下载留足跑道
系统镜像往往体积不小, 建议确保至少有 20GB 的空余空间;一边,用有线网络或高速 Wi‑Fi 替代移动数据,以免因网络抖动导致下载校验失败。
三、 高效升级步骤:把握节奏,让过程顺畅如流水
- 锁定第三方源:暂时禁用 PPA 与自建仓库,避免因依赖冲突导致半途而废。
# sudo add-apt-repository -r ppa:xxx/yyy - 更新软件列表:
# sudo apt update && sudo apt upgrade -y - 施行发行版升级:
# sudo do-release-upgrade -d - 检查关键服务:重启后用
# systemctl status nginx等命令确认核心服务是否正常启动。 - 逐步恢复第三方源:逐个启用并测试,确保每个源都能顺利拉取对应的软件包。
温馨提醒:如果你正值孩子放学时间或家里有重要会议, 请尽量避开高峰期进行这些操作,让系统安静地完成自我蜕变,而不会打扰到温暖的小屋氛围,放心去做...。
四、 精准优化技巧:让每一滴资源都发挥最大价值
a) 调整内核参数——细致调教提升响应速度
编辑 /etc/sysctl.conf加入以下配置, 闹笑话。 可让网络吞吐量提升约 15%:
# 增大 TCP 缓冲区
net.core.rmem_max = 26214400
net.core.wmem_max = 26214400
# 启用 BBR 拥塞控制
net.ipv4.tcp_congestion_control = bbr
# 减少 SYN 重传间隔
net.ipv4.tcp_syncookies = 1
记得施行 # sysctl -p 生效,并且在服务器负载较高时观察是否出现异常,不忍直视。。
b) 服务裁剪——只保留必要组件, 让系统轻装上阵
LAMP 堆栈如果只用于内部开发,可以关闭邮件服务(# systemctl disable postfix.service)和 Bluetooth(# systemctl mask bluetooth.service)。这样既节约内存,也降低攻击面。
c) 使用容器化部署——统一环境、 减少冲突
Docker 与 Podman 能帮助我们把应用封装成独立镜像,在不同机器之间迁移时几乎零配置。 我们都经历过... 配合 Kubernetes MiniKube 即可在本地模拟生产环境,从而提前发现潜在瓶颈。
五、 真实案例:从慢如龟爬到飞一般快
A 公司原有一套基于 Ubuntu 16.04 的业务平台,每天高峰期 CPU 使用率常常冲到 95%。通过以下三步实现了显著提速:,谨记...
- A1)内核升级至 5.15 LTS:Ping 延迟从 120ms 降至 45ms;网络吞吐提升约 30%。
- A2)启用 BBR 拥塞控制 + 调整 net.core 参数:I/O 峰值下降了近 20%。
- A3)迁移关键服务到容器并使用 cgroup 限制资源:CPU 占用降至 55%,而业务响应时间从原来的 8 秒缩短至不到 2 秒!
稳了! 这背后 是团队对细节的不懈追求,也是对“多子多福、多树多荫”理念的一种技术实践——把每一次优化都看作是为未来播下的一颗希望种子。
六、 常见问题与回滚指南:稳妥应对意外情况
| 问题类型 | 解决方案要点 |
|---|---|
| 升级后无法启动图形界面 | - 检查显卡驱动版本(# ubuntu-drivers devices)
- 若仍未解决,可进入恢复模式重新安装 xorg-xserver-core |
| 软件依赖冲突 | - 使用 # apt-get install -f 修复
- 如仍报错,可手动降级冲突包或使用 Snap/Flatpak 替代 |
| 数据丢失风险 | - 确认已有完整快照
- 如需回滚,施行 # lvconvert --merge /dev/vg0/snap_root |
| 内核不兼容硬件 | - 在 GRUB 中选择旧内核启动 - 更新 BIOS/UEFI 固件后再尝试新内核 |
| 网络下载中断 | - 切换至镜像站点或使用 aria2 多线程下载 - 检查防火墙规则是否误拦截端口 |
| 以上仅为常见情形,请结合实际环境灵活处理。 | |
七、 精选工具对比表 —— 为你的系统保驾护航
| 工具名称 | 主要功能亮点 | 适用场景)免费版/付费版 用户评分 | |||
|---|---|---|---|---|---|
| NetSpeed Pro+ | 实时网速监控+AI预测流量峰值+跨平台插件支持 | 企业级数据中心 | 个人高级用户 | 免费 / ¥199/年 | 4.7 | |
| SysGuard Light | 轻量级进程监控+可视化仪表盘+告警邮件 | 个人电脑 | 小型办公室 | 完全免费 | 4.4 | |
| KernelTune X | 自动调参脚本+机器学习模型推荐最佳sysctl 参数 ) . . . . . . , , , , , , , , , , 。 | 此行展示噪声式文字, 以增加阅读趣味性,但不影响整体排版结构... | |||
| DockerMate Enterprise | 企业级容器编排+平安审计+资源配额管理 | 中大型集群 | DevOps 团队 | ¥3999/年 起 | 4.8 | |
| BackupWizard Pro | 增量备份+云同步+恢复点管理 | 全平台通用 | 企业备份中心 | / 免费试用 → ¥299/年 | 4.6 | |
八、让技术成为传递爱与希望的桥梁
当我们敲下 “sudo reboot” 那一刻,其实也是一次对未来的承诺。通过细致准备、 高效施行以及精准调优,我们不仅让服务器跑得更快、更稳,也为身边的人创造了更平安、更舒适的数字生活环境。想象一下 当孩子们在家里畅玩教育游戏时背后那台默默工作的机器正以最优状态提供流畅体验,这就是技术带来的温柔力量。
所以 请不要把系统升级当成负担,而是一场充满仪式感的成长仪式;请把每一次性能调优视作为社区贡献的一块砖瓦,让整个生态更加繁荣。当我们一起种下更多树木, 为地球添绿;当我们一起养育更多孩子,为社会注入活力,这些看似遥远的大目标,都可以从今天这台机器的小小升级开始,实现一步步向前迈进。愿你我的代码永远清晰如泉水,愿我们的系统永远稳健如山岳,一起迎接更加光明且充满爱的明天,累并充实着。!

